    Best insulation for the price

    Blow in is pretty cost effective for the ceiling if you have a lid in place. A 30 pound bag is around $14 which covers 60sqft at R19. In your 40x48 you would be around $450 for R19, $900 for R38 which would be better. Rental is free for machine if DIY and for Cellulose you don't need a vapor...

    Source of small diameter 24" radius elbows?

    I used a tank-top propane heater for all my PVC grey 2 1/2" electrical, white schedule 80, 3/4" to 2". Just hold it about 6-10" away keep rotating and moving along the bend, it will get soft like taffy too long in one spot it will darken/burn. Lay it on the garage floor form the bend being...
